HBO has released its much-anticipated documentary on Bitcoin (BTC) and its mysterious creator, Satoshi Nakamoto. The documentary, The Bitcoin Mystery, claims that Peter Todd, a well-known figure in the blockchain space, is the real Satoshi based on conversations from Bitcoin’s early days.
According to the documentary, Todd may have accidentally revealed himself as Satoshi by not switching accounts during an early exchange with the creator. However, Todd denies this, even though he was one of the early contributors to Bitcoin’s technology.
After the documentary aired, traders on Polymarket, a prediction platform, suffered losses. Many had bet on Len Sassaman as the real Satoshi, but HBO’s findings put that theory in doubt. Despite the speculation, Satoshi’s true identity remains a mystery, even 15 years after Bitcoin’s launch.
Over the years, on-chain investigators have tried to reveal Satoshi’s identity by sending small amounts of Bitcoin to wallets they believe belong to the creator. However, there has been no movement from Satoshi’s wallets since more than 1 million coins were mined in Bitcoin’s early days.
In a separate case earlier this year, a court in London ruled that Australian businessman Craig Wright failed to prove he was Satoshi, rejecting his claim to the Bitcoin whitepaper.
CryptoQuant CEO Ki Young Ju has warned that revealing Satoshi’s identity could hurt Bitcoin’s price. Bitcoin gained popularity because of its privacy features and decentralized nature, making it different from traditional finance.
